The Healthy MOM Act amends federal health insurance law to establish special enrollment periods for pregnant individuals, allowing them to enroll in or change health coverage when they become pregnant. The bill requires group health plans and individual health insurance plans to offer this enrollment option beginning on the date pregnancy is reported or confirmed. Additionally, the bill mandates that all health plans covering dependents must include maternity care coverage for pregnant dependents regardless of age, and designates pregnancy as a qualifying life event for federal employee health benefit plans.
